Open Bug 1501175 Opened 6 years ago Updated 2 years ago

printing long table fails to split it between pages

Categories

(Core :: Printing: Output, defect, P3)

62 Branch
defect

Tracking

()

UNCONFIRMED

People

(Reporter: akostadinov, Unassigned)

References

(Blocks 1 open bug)

Details

(Whiteboard: [layout:print-triage:p2])

Attachments

(4 files)

Attached image screenshot.png
User Agent: Mozilla/5.0 (X11; Fedora; Linux x86_64; rv:62.0) Gecko/20100101 Firefox/62.0

Steps to reproduce:

1. Open https://www.bgtest.eu/?f=test&test_id=505
2. open print preview


Actual results:

* first page with lots of empty space
* second page contains table partially (till 4th point, the rest is missing)
* third page almost empty


Expected results:

* firefox should properly split content between the different pages such that all content is visible
* avoid leaving big empty areas on the pages.
Attached file page.html
Attaching the page as HTML at the time of reporting the issue. One can open the html file and the print result is the same.
Attached image chrome_screenshot.png
Attaching a screenshot for how it works in Chrome. Btw a lot of times I hit pages where printing with firefox is a mess while things look pretty descent in Chrome. Would be nice to have printing fixed so that alternative browsers are not needed.
Component: Untriaged → Printing: Output
Product: Firefox → Core
Attached file Testcase
It seems we decide to push the float rather than fragment it,
which seems a bit odd to me.
Priority: -- → P3
Blocks: 521204
Whiteboard: [layout:print-triage:p1]
Whiteboard: [layout:print-triage:p1] → [layout:print-triage:p2]
Severity: normal → S3
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Creator:
Created:
Updated:
Size: